"I think we've had a misunderstanding. You mentioned a *CMD object. I
thought that XRPGMAIL was the processing program for the *CMD, but
rereading your post, I think it's actually ZRPGMAIL. Can you clarify
that for me? Also, the parameters are coming in as you expect for
ZRPGMAIL, right?"

Yes that is correct - ZRPGMAIL is the command processor and yes the parms
are correct coming into ZRPGMAIL.

Actually what I'm doing now is to write the parms to a data file and then
put an after add trigger on the file and the program that fires on the
trigger trolls through the file looking for a status field that when equal
to blank, passes the parm values from that record to the RPGMAIL program.
